Tom Ford divided his only major-league season between two clubs as a pitcher: the Columbus Solons from 1890, then the Brooklyn Gladiators through 1890.
He went 0 and 6 with a 4.94 earned run average, pitching 51 innings in 8 games. He struck out 12. Across 11 games he batted .032, with 1 hit and 1 run. He finished with 1 stolen base.
He was born in Chattanooga, TN, USA on October 1, 1866, and died on May 27, 1917.
